BaşlayınÜcretsiz Başlayın

Bir ETL Veri Hattını Çalıştırma

İlk ETL veri hattını çalıştırmaya hazır mısın? Hadi başlayalım!

Burada extract(), transform() ve load() fonksiyonları senin için tanımlandı. Bu ETL veri hattını çalıştırmak için bu fonksiyonların her birini sırasıyla çalıştıracaksın. Merak ediyorsan, extract() fonksiyonunun nasıl göründüğüne bir göz at.

def extract(file_name):
    print(f"Extracting data from {file_name}")
    return pd.read_csv(file_name)

Bu egzersiz

Python ile ETL ve ELT

kursunun bir parçasıdır
Kursu Görüntüle

Egzersiz talimatları

  • extract() fonksiyonunu kullanarak raw_data.csv dosyasından veriyi çıkar.
  • extracted_data DataFrame'ini transform() fonksiyonuyla dönüştür.
  • Son olarak, transformed_data DataFrame'ini cleaned_data SQL tablosuna yükle.

Uygulamalı interaktif egzersiz

Bu örnek kodu tamamlayarak bu egzersizi bitirin.

# Extract data from the raw_data.csv file
extracted_data = ____(file_name="raw_data.csv")

# Transform the extracted_data
transformed_data = transform(data_frame=____)

# Load the transformed_data to cleaned_data.csv
____(data_frame=transformed_data, target_table="cleaned_data")
Kodu Düzenle ve Çalıştır